Instead, they use uranium fuel, consisting of solid ceramic pellets, to produceelectricity through a process called fission. Nuclear power plants obtain the heat needed to produce steam through a physical process. This process, called fission, entails the splitting of atoms of uranium in a nuclear reactor.
